Chicago is served by two main airports with distinct roles. O’Hare International (ORD) functions as a major international and domestic hub, typically hosting full-service carriers such as United and American alongside many global airlines; fares can be competitive for long-haul connections due to high traffic. It sits about 17–20 miles northwest of the Loop, reachable by the CTA Blue Line in roughly 45–60 minutes (single-ride fares vary by route and time) or by taxi/rideshare in 30–60 minutes depending on traffic with higher cost. Pros: wide flight choice and frequent schedules; cons: can be busy and spread out, which may mean longer connections. Midway (MDW) acts as a budget-leaning, domestic-focused airport commonly served by carriers like Southwest; it’s around 10–12 miles southwest of downtown and typically affords shorter commute times. The CTA Orange Line links Midway to the Loop in about 25–35 minutes with modest fares, while taxis and rideshares usually take 20–40 minutes at variable cost. Pros: quicker check-ins and nearer to central neighborhoods; cons: fewer international options and sometimes limited late-night connections.
Cincinnati/Northern Kentucky International Airport (CVG) serves as the region’s main commercial gateway and typically functions as a mid-sized international hub with a mix of legacy carriers and several low-cost airlines. Flights can range from competitively priced domestic hops to occasional transatlantic or seasonal international services. CVG is located roughly 13–16 miles south of downtown Cincinnati; drive times are commonly 20–30 minutes by car depending on traffic, with taxis and rideshares usually costing in the $25–$45 range. Public transit options include bus links and shuttle services that can take 45–70 minutes. Pros: modern terminal amenities and good parking; cons: limited direct rail connections and variable service frequencies outside peak routes.
